If you needed to remove glucose, the cell would require energy. WebSummary. Diffusion is the passive movement of molecules from a high concentration to a lower concentration. Diffusion can also be facilitated by membrane proteins such as channels or carriers. Osmosis is a water-specific type of diffusion, where water moves from a high to a low concentration across a selectively-permeable membrane.

Web31 May 2024 · Facilitated transport – Solutes move from higher to lower concentration across a membrane, assisted by transmembrane proteins. This is a way for large molecules to cross a semipermeable membrane. It is a passive transport process, like simple diffusion. Passive diffusion is the simplest, unregulated method for a substance to cross the membrane. Substances of the right size and chemical class (small, non-polar, uncharged particles) pass through the membrane unassisted by taking advantage of imperfect nature of the phospholipid bilayer. dawber of mork and mindy crosswordWeb17 Jan 2024 · Facilitated transport is a type of passive transport. Unlike simple diffusion where materials pass through a membrane without the help of proteins, in facilitated transport, also called facilitated diffusion, materials diffuse across the plasma membrane with the help of membrane proteins.
